Trigger The Bloodshed Releases First Video From Studio Sessions
TRIGGER THE BLOODSHED has just released the first of a series of videos taken while in the studio recording The Great Depression. The first of the videos released focuses on drummer Max Blunos’ recording session and gives fans a glimpse of some new tracks. With a focus solely on composing the heaviest most extreme music possible, Trigger The Bloodshed are not conforming to any trends that are becoming increasingly prevalent within this overcrowded scene and are setting no boundaries for their music. With the recording process for The Great Depression finished, Trigger The Bloodshed are looking to cement their name firmly in the extreme music scene around the world and prove their passion and capabilities for writing devastating Death Metal. Look for Trigger the Bloodshed’s The Great Depression, a much faster and heavier release than Purgation if you can believe it, available everywhere April 14th, 2009.
The Great Depression was self-produced by Trigger the Bloodshed at Red House Farm and Cherry Wood studios, was mixed by Karl Groom at Thin Ice Studios, and was mastered by Dave at The Digital Audio Company.
